About
Baylor Scott & White Outpatient Rehabilitation - Austin - West 38th Street
Baylor Scott & White Rehab Outpatient Services offers physical therapy and specialized services for individuals with orthopedic and musculoskeletal conditions, sports and work-related injuries, and treatment for oncology, neurology and balance disorders at more than 65 locations throughout north Texas. As the outpatient network of Baylor Scott & White Rehab, recognized by U.S. News and World Report as a "Best Rehabilitation Hospital," as well as being named one of the "Best Places to Work" in North Texas, Baylor Scott & White Rehab Outpatient Services is committed to providing patients with quality care.
